2 x PS/2 ports for mouse (green) and keyboard (purple). Data Transport: 6 x USB 2.0 Type-A ports.

Standard 24-pin ATX main power connector paired with a 4-pin ATX 12V CPU power connector.

While it natively supports 2nd Gen (Sandy Bridge) CPUs, 3rd Gen (Ivy Bridge) support is inconsistent and usually requires a specific BIOS update that may not be available for all Veriton models.
